Malaysia, 2 June 2022- The 2022 Trusted Brands survey results are in – and the time to celebrate has arrived. On June 14, 2022, the Reader’s Digest Trusted Brands and People Awards will be presented at the Grand Hyatt in Kuala Lumpur. 

The independently-conducted Trusted Brands survey appears exclusively in the June 2022 issue of the Malaysian Reader’s Digest. It was conducted by leading market research company Catalyst Research, who surveyed 8000 individuals across the five key regions of Malaysia, the Philippines, Singapore, Hong Kong and Taiwan to determine which brands consumers trust most.

DJ LIN

Most Trusted Radio Presenter

Since 1999, Roslinda Abdul Majid – aka DJ Lin – has entertained Malaysians by sharing her music expertise and social advice with positive authority. As the voice of Suria FM, DJ Lin was clear about her dedication to the station and her audiences during the pandemic, travelling into the studio each day to broadcast because working from home simply didn’t work. Her shows are a two-way experience, with listeners commenting by phoning in or messaging via WhatsApp, social media or email. DJ Lin has set the standard in radio entertainment by providing great musical insights along with fun and entertaining chats. This dedication makes her an easy winner of the 2022 Most Trusted Radio Presenter.

DATUK LEE CHONG WEI 

Most Trusted Sportsperson

Since retiring from badminton in 2019 to recover from cancer, Datuk Lee Chong Wei, Malaysia’s most successful shuttler, continues to be the pride of his country. The former world No.1 held the position for 349 weeks, longer than any other player and is the only Malaysian shuttler to hold the No.1 spot for more than a year. Lee competed in four Olympic Games, winning silver in 2008, 2012 and 2016. He now serves the sport he loves in administration and mentoring players. Trust is built on hard work and consistency, and for these reasons, Datuk Lee Chong Wei is a well-deserving recipient of the 2022 Most Trusted Sports Personality.
